The Demon's Labyrinth: The Celestial Maiden's Redemption

In the ancient realm of Aeloria, where the sky was a tapestry of shifting hues and the ground whispered of ancient secrets, there lived a celestial maiden named Liana. Her eyes were like sapphires, reflecting the stars that guided her every step. Born of the celestial realm, she was the living embodiment of purity and grace, a guardian against the darkness that threatened her world.

The story begins in the peaceful village of Elysium, nestled among the towering peaks of the Seraphine Mountains. Here, Liana lived in blissful ignorance of her true nature, unaware that she was fated to be the key to the Demon's Kingdom, a place where shadows held dominion and the creatures that lurked within were bound by a dark curse.

One fateful night, as the moon hung like a silver coin in the sky, Liana's peaceful existence was shattered by a whisper. "The curse is breaking," it echoed through the village, and with it came the news of an impending invasion by the demons. Desperate to protect her people, Liana sought the guidance of her mentor, the ancient sorcerer Eldrin.

Eldrin, with his long beard and eyes that held the wisdom of ages, revealed Liana's true nature to her. "You are the Celestial Maiden," he said, his voice solemn. "Your blood is the key to breaking the Demon's curse, but it will require a journey to the heart of darkness."

Torn between her love for her village and the call of her destiny, Liana hesitated. But the village's plea for help was too great. With a heavy heart, she accepted her fate and set out for the Demon's Kingdom.

The journey was fraught with peril. She crossed treacherous forests, navigated treacherous rivers, and braved the clutches of the monstrous creatures that dwelled in the shadows. Along the way, she encountered those who had once been her friends, now corrupted by the demon's influence. They warned her of the labyrinth that lay within the Demon's Kingdom, a place of ever-shifting mazes and hidden dangers.

As Liana ventured deeper into the labyrinth, she discovered that the demons were not merely mindless creatures, but beings with memories, desires, and the capacity for love. Among them was a young demon named Zephyr, whose eyes held a glimmer of hope amidst the darkness. Zephyr had been bound by the curse and sought release as much as Liana sought to break it.

The bond between Liana and Zephyr grew strong, forged by their shared struggle against the curse. Together, they faced the labyrinth's most challenging trial: the Demon King's chamber, a place where the most powerful and cunning demons gathered.

In the heart of the chamber, the Demon King, a towering figure draped in shadows, awaited them. His eyes were like deep pools of darkness, reflecting the corruption that had seeped into his soul. "You seek to end the curse?" he growled. "You are but pawns in a game far older than your kind."

Liana stepped forward, her voice steady. "I seek not to end the curse merely to break the chains that bind us all. I seek redemption for us all."

The Demon King laughed, a sound like thunder rolling through the chamber. "Redemption? You are not worthy of it. You are naught but a celestial maiden, weak and naive."

Zephyr's hand found Liana's, and he whispered, "She is more than you think. She is the embodiment of light and hope in a world consumed by darkness."

With a surge of courage, Liana closed her eyes and drew upon the celestial power within her. The chamber was bathed in a blinding light, and the Demon King's form wavered before her eyes. "You are not the Celestial Maiden," he hissed. "You are her avatar, a vessel for her pure essence."

In that moment, Liana realized the truth: she was not the one who had chosen this path; she was chosen for it. She had been the embodiment of the celestial realm, brought to the Demon's Kingdom to break the curse and restore balance to the land.

With the Demon King's curse broken, the labyrinth began to crumble, and the demons, freed from their binds, scattered to their respective realms. Liana and Zephyr stood amidst the ruins, the world around them slowly returning to its former harmony.

As the first rays of dawn broke over the horizon, Liana knew that her journey was far from over. She would return to her village, but this time, she would bring with her the lessons of her trials and the strength that had been forged within her.

The Demon's Labyrinth: The Celestial Maiden's Redemption was not just a tale of one maiden's journey, but a story of hope, love, and the enduring power of light to overcome darkness.
